The Altamont Program operates as a nonprofit organization based in Schenectady, New York, with a mission rooted in supporting individuals facing addiction and poverty. It focuses on programs that combine addiction treatment, housing, vocational training, and job placement to help clients gain financial independence and stable living situations, ultimately enabling them to become taxpayers again within their communities. The organization serves people who are impoverished, addicted, or socially disenfranchised, aiming to address their immediate needs while fostering long-term capability and self-sufficiency. Established more than five decades ago through the efforts of a priest, the program positions itself within the nonprofit sector by providing integrated services designed to break cycles of dependence and support community reintegration. A recent development involves continuing its multi-faceted approach to aid individuals in earning wages, securing housing, and contributing to the local economy.
